Ban Pak Bo
Ban Pak Bo is a Buddhist temple in Chai Mongkhon, Mueang Samut Sakhon, Samut Sakhon Province.- Type: Buddhist temple
- Description: Buddhist temple in Samut Sakhon province, Thailand
- Also known as: “Wat Pak Bo”

Samut Sakhon
Photo: P.khiao,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Samut Sakhon is a city in Thailand; it is the capital of Samut Sakhon province. It is also part of the Bangkok Metropolitan Region.
